
The primary investment objective of scheme is to seek income and minimize risk of capital loss by investing in a portfolio of fixed income securities. The Scheme may invest a part of the assets in equity and equity related instruments to seek capital appreciation. The scheme is oriented towards protection of capital’ and ‘not guaranteed returns’. The orientation towards protection of the capital originates from the portfolio structure of the scheme and not from any bank guarantee, insurance cover etc.
The scheme will not participate in repos in corporate debt securities. The Scheme will invest only in such debt securities which mature on or before the maturity of the scheme. The scheme will not invest in domestic and foreign securitised Debt.
The scheme may invest in derivative instruments for hedging and Portfolio balancing. The maximum gross notional amount of derivative position (including debt and equity) will be restricted to 50% of the net assets of Scheme. Within the overall limit of 50%, the maximum gross notional amount of equity derivative position shall be 18% of the net assets of the scheme. Presently, No invest will be made in foreign securities.
For calculation of Gross Derivative Exposure, all types of derivative exposure i.e. long and short term will be aggregated. The aggregate exposure to Debt Instruments, gross derivative exposure and money market instruments (excluding CBLO, REPO, instrument wise hedge position and others cash equivalents with residual maturity of less than 91 days instruments) will not exceed 100% of the net assets of scheme. Investment in equity and equity related instruments shall be restricted to 18% of the net assets of the scheme.
